Cell OrganellesFUNCTIONS
CELL MEMBRANESUPPORT AND PROTECT CELLSSELECTIVELY PERMEABLE –
ALLOWS SOME SUBSTANCES TO ENTER AND KEEPS OTHER SUBSTANCES OUT
THIN FLEXIBLE BARRIER AROUND THE CELL
ALL ORGANISMS HAVE A CELL MEMBRANE
CELL WALLSUPPORT AND PROTECT CELLS
OUTSIDE OF THE CELL MEMBRANE
PLANT, FUNGI, PROTIST AND BACTERIA HAVE CELL WALLS
ANIMAL CELLS DO NOT HAVE CELL WALLS
NUCLEUSTHE CONTROL CENTER OF THE CELL
CONTAINS THE CHROMOSOMES – THREADLIKE STRUCTURES THAT CONTAIN DNA(THE GENETIC INFORMATION)
CYTOPLASMCOMPOSED OF EVERYTHING INSIDE OF THE CELL EXCEPT THE GENETIC MATERIAL
FLUID PORTION IS THE CYTOSOL
NUCLEOLUSMAKES THE RIBOSOMES
INSIDE OF THE UNDIVIDING NUCLEUS
NUCLEAR ENVELOPE (MEMBRANE)ALLOW MATERIALS TO MOVE INTO AND OUT OF THE NUCLEUS
SURROUNDS THE NUCLEUS
CYTOSKELETONHELPS THE CELL MAINTAIN ITS
SHAPEMICROTUBULES – MAINTAIN
CELL SHAPE & SERVE AS TRACKS ALONG WHICH ORGANELLES MOVE (TUBE SHAPE)
MICROFILAMENTS – MOVEMENT AND SUPPORT OF THE CELL (THIN FILAMENTS)
CYTOSKELETON – CENTRIOLES
PART OF MICROTUBULESFORM DURING CELL DIVISION IN ANIMAL CELLS
HELP ANCHOR THE SPINDLE FIBERS DURING CELL DIVISION
RIBOSOMESSITE OF PROTEIN SYNTHESIS
FREE FLOATING IN CYTOPLASM OR
ATTACHED TO ENDOPLASMIC RETICULUM
ENDOPLASMIC RETICULUMTWO TYPES:
ROUGH E R – COVERED WITH RIBOSOMES
SMOOTH E R- NO RIBOSOMES ON IT
ROUGH E R FUNCTIONSMAKES PROTEINS TO BE USED IN
MEMBRANESMAKES PROTEINS TO BE USED IN
CERTAIN ORGANELLESMAKES PROTEINS THAT ARE
EXPORTED OUT OF THE CELLMEMBRANE REPAIR FACTORY-
REPAIRS DAMAGED OR WORN OUT PARTS
SMOOTH E R FUNCTIONSMAKES LIPIDS (FATS, OILS, WAXES, STEROIDS)
DETOXIFICATION OF DRUGS AND POISONS
METABOLISM OF CARBOHYDRATES
TRIGGERS CONTRACTION OF MUSCLE CELLS
GOLGI APPARATUSATTACH CARBOHYDRATES AND
LIPIDS TO PROTEINSSENDS CARBS AND LIPIDS TO
THEIR FINAL DESTINATIONMANUFACTURES CERTAIN
POLYSACCHARIDESFLATTENED STACK OF
MEMBRANES
LYSOSOMESCONTAINS ENZYMES THAT BREAK
DOWN DIFFERENT SUBSTANCESBREAK DOWN LIPIDS,
CARBOHYDRATES AND PROTEIN FROM FOOD
BREAK DOWN OLD WORN-OUT ORGANELLES
REMOVE “GARBAGE” FROM THE CELL
VACUOLESSTORES AND TRANSPORTS WATER, SALTS, PROTEINS AND CARBOHYDRATES
VESICLESSTORAGE AND TRANSPORT OF NUTRIENTS, ENZYMES AND PROTEINS
REMOVAL OF WASTE PRODUCTS FROM THE CELL
MITOCHONDRIATHE POWERHOUSE OF THE CELL
RELEASE ENERGY FROM STORED FOOD MOLECULES
SITE OF CELLULAR RESPIRATION
CHLOROPLASTSUSE THE ENERGY FROM SUNLIGHT TO MAKE ENERGY RICH FOOD COMPOUNDS
THE SITE OF PHOTOSYNTHESIS
